Wichita to Raleigh

Updated: 28 May 2026

The journey from Wichita to Raleigh covers approximately 1,800 kilometers. Flying is the most practical option, with connections through major hubs like Dallas or Charlotte. Driving involves taking I-35 South to I-40 East, passing through Memphis and Nashville. This route takes you across the heartland and into the Southeast. Expect a long drive if you choose to go by road.

Total Distance: 1,850 km driving distance; 1,650 km straight-line air distance.
Fastest Way
Flight is the fastest, taking about 4.5 hours total.
Cheapest Way
Driving is generally cheaper for groups, while flights are best for solo travelers.
